Output 891c680469f34ad8fb7b891f123ea1575fec4f801b6528e8cf5252d14568082f:0

value
1003028
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 50664a513fa3d2045b6ea78a2451fcc7350814c8 OP_EQUALVERIFY OP_CHECKSIG
address
18L7bbsYjdiJfuDD64CMReuffBatXWaCYS
transaction
891c680469f34ad8fb7b891f123ea1575fec4f801b6528e8cf5252d14568082f
spent
true